Description
Chewy, buttery apple brownies with cinnamon and brown sugar — the perfect easy fall dessert for Thanksgiving.
Ingredients
1 cup unsalted butter, melted
1 1/2 cups brown sugar, packed
2 large eggs
2 tsp vanilla extract
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p salt
1 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on
2 medium apples, peeled and diced
1/2 cup chopped walnuts (optional)
Instructions
1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and line an 8×8-inch pan with parchment paper.
2. Whisk butter, brown sugar, eggs, and vanilla until smooth.
3. In another bowl, mix flour, baking powder, salt, and cinnamon.
4. Stir dry ingredients into wet mixture until combined.
5. Fold in apples and walnuts.
6. Bake 30–35 minutes until a toothpick comes out with moist crumbs.
7. Cool completely before slicing into bars.
Notes
Serve with caramel drizzle or vanilla ice cream. Store 3–4 days in an airtight container or freeze up to 2 months.
